当前位置: 首页 > news >正文

AntiDupl.NET:如何快速清理电脑中的重复图片?免费开源解决方案完全指南

AntiDupl.NET:如何快速清理电脑中的重复图片?免费开源解决方案完全指南

【免费下载链接】AntiDuplA program to search similar and defect pictures on the disk项目地址: https://gitcode.com/gh_mirrors/an/AntiDupl

你是否经常为电脑中堆积如山的重复图片而烦恼?宝贵的硬盘空间被无意义的副本悄然吞噬,整理工作变得繁琐而低效。AntiDupl.NET正是为解决这一数字资产管理难题而生的智能图片去重神器,它能自动识别相似和重复图片,帮你高效清理数字垃圾,释放存储空间。这款完全免费的开源工具支持20多种图片格式,通过先进的像素比对和SSIM算法,确保识别准确率极高。

🖼️ 为什么你的电脑需要图片去重软件?

在日常数字生活中,重复图片问题普遍存在却常被忽视。研究表明,普通用户的图片库中平均有25-35%的重复内容,这些"数字垃圾"不仅浪费存储空间,更让文件管理变得混乱不堪。

重复图片的三大主要来源:

  1. 多次下载同一张图片- 从不同网站保存相同内容
  2. 不同设备间的同步备份- 手机、电脑、云盘间的重复同步
  3. 编辑保存时产生的多个版本- 同一图片的不同编辑版本
  4. 社交媒体下载的重复内容- 从不同平台下载的相似图片

手动清理的四大痛点:

  • 效率低下:逐张检查耗时耗力,数百张图片可能需要数小时
  • 容易遗漏:难以发现旋转、缩放后的相似副本
  • 缺乏标准:没有统一的筛选机制,主观判断容易出错
  • 操作风险:手动删除可能误删重要文件

🚀 AntiDupl.NET核心功能深度解析

智能识别引擎技术

AntiDupl.NET采用像素级比对结合SSIM结构相似性算法,能够准确识别旋转、缩放、压缩后的相似图片。软件的核心算法位于src/AntiDupl/目录中,包含adImageComparer.cppadSearcher.cpp等关键模块,实现了高效的图像比较逻辑。

全面格式支持体系

支持20多种常见图片格式,包括:

  • 标准格式:JPEG、PNG、GIF、BMP、TIFF
  • 现代格式:WebP、HEIF、HEIC、AVIF、JXL
  • 专业格式:PSD、DDS、TGA
  • 矢量格式:EMF、WMF、ICON

双界面版本满足不同需求

软件提供WPF和WinForms双界面版本,满足不同用户需求:

  • WPF界面:位于src/AntiDupl.NET.WPF/,提供现代化的用户体验
  • WinForms界面:位于src/AntiDupl.NET.WinForms/,兼容性更好

界面功能区域详解:

  • 顶部菜单栏:提供文件操作、编辑、视图、搜索、帮助等基础功能
  • 工具栏:包含扫描路径选择、开始扫描、刷新、设置等快捷按钮
  • 主内容区:显示扫描结果和文件列表,支持多种视图模式
  • 状态栏:实时显示扫描进度和统计信息

实用小贴士:首次使用时,建议先添加一个小型测试文件夹熟悉操作流程,避免误删重要文件。

📋 三步快速上手教程

第一步:智能配置扫描参数

点击工具栏的绿色文件夹图标,添加需要扫描的目录。在路径设置界面,你可以:

  1. 指定扫描范围:选择需要清理的文件夹
  2. 排除目录:避免扫描系统文件或重要文档
  3. 格式筛选:只扫描特定图片格式
  4. 设置阈值:调整相似度检测灵敏度(推荐85-95%)

推荐配置:

  • 相似度阈值:90%
  • 启用旋转镜像检测
  • 排除系统文件夹
  • 设置最大线程数:根据CPU核心数调整

第二步:高效扫描与分析

点击播放按钮开始扫描,AntiDupl.NET会分析所有图片文件并识别重复项。扫描过程中,软件会实时显示进度和已处理的文件数量。

扫描结果界面分为三个主要区域:

  1. 左侧预览区:显示选中图片的缩略图和详细信息
  2. 中间文件列表:列出所有重复图片,按相似度排序
  3. 右侧操作面板:提供删除、移动、重命名等处理选项

注意事项:扫描大型图片库时,建议分批处理,避免内存占用过高。

第三步:智能处理与清理

扫描完成后,AntiDupl.NET提供了多种处理方式:

安全删除策略:

  • 移动到回收站(可恢复)
  • 永久删除(谨慎使用)
  • 移动到指定备份文件夹

智能筛选规则:

  • 保留最高分辨率版本
  • 保留最新修改时间
  • 保留完整EXIF信息
  • 保留原始RAW格式

🎯 高级功能与实用技巧

可视化对比功能

软件内置强大的图片对比功能,可以并排显示相似图片,直观对比差异。通过高亮显示差异区域,快速定位变化点,同时显示详细的EXIF信息辅助决策。

对比界面操作指南:

  1. 在结果列表中选择需要对比的图片对
  2. 使用并排视图查看细节差异
  3. 查看EXIF信息判断拍摄时间
  4. 根据质量评估决定保留哪一张

智能算法技术原理

AntiDupl.NET采用了多种先进的图片比较算法:

1. 像素级精确比对

  • 逐像素对比图像内容
  • 支持不同格式间的比较
  • 忽略文件元数据的差异

2. SSIM结构相似性算法

  • 模拟人类视觉感知
  • 识别旋转、缩放后的相似图片
  • 支持模糊、压缩图片的检测

3. EXIF信息辅助判断

  • 利用拍摄时间、相机型号等信息
  • 结合内容相似度综合评分
  • 提高识别准确率

技术要点:SSIM算法特别适合检测经过压缩或轻微修改的图片,准确率比简单的哈希算法高出30%以上。

💼 实际应用场景分析

个人用户整理相册

适用场景:家庭照片、旅游照片、手机相册备份

推荐配置:

  • 设置相似度阈值为85-90%
  • 启用旋转镜像检测功能
  • 先扫描"图片"文件夹,再扩展到其他位置
  • 使用"删除到回收站"功能保障安全

操作流程:

  1. 添加个人照片文件夹
  2. 设置扫描格式为常见图片格式(JPEG、PNG)
  3. 开始扫描并等待结果
  4. 按时间排序,保留最新版本
  5. 批量删除重复项,释放空间

摄影师管理素材库

专业技巧:

  1. 按拍摄日期组织文件夹结构
  2. 使用自定义命名规则
  3. 定期使用AntiDupl.NET进行清理
  4. 备份重要原始文件后再删除

RAW文件处理建议:

  • 优先保留RAW格式原始文件
  • 删除重复的JPEG预览文件
  • 利用EXIF信息区分不同拍摄版本

设计师整理资源

工作流程优化:

  1. 建立定期清理的工作流程
  2. 使用项目文件夹分类管理
  3. 保留高质量版本,删除低分辨率副本
  4. 建立资源库索引便于查找

🔧 安装与配置指南

环境要求

  • Windows 7及以上操作系统
  • .NET Framework 4.5或更高版本
  • 至少2GB内存
  • 建议使用SSD硬盘提升扫描速度

获取源代码

git clone https://gitcode.com/gh_mirrors/an/AntiDupl

编译与构建

  1. 安装Visual Studio 2022(社区版即可)
  2. 选择.NET Desktop开发和Desktop development with C++工作负载
  3. 安装vcpkg依赖管理器
  4. 打开解决方案文件:src/AntiDupl.sln
  5. 开始构建项目,依赖库会自动加载

构建注意事项:

  • 确保网络连接正常,vcpkg会自动下载依赖
  • 首次构建可能需要较长时间
  • 建议使用Visual Studio 2022最新版本

⚡ 性能优化与实用技巧

提升扫描速度的方法

问题现象:扫描大型图片库时速度缓慢

解决方案:

  1. 优化扫描设置

    • 限制最大图片尺寸(如设置为2048x2048)
    • 排除系统文件夹和缓存目录
    • 设置合理的线程数量
  2. 分批处理策略

    • 按文件夹分批扫描
    • 先处理最近修改的文件
    • 使用"增量扫描"功能
  3. 硬件优化建议

    • 使用SSD硬盘存储图片
    • 增加系统内存
    • 关闭不必要的后台程序

避免误删重要文件的技巧

安全操作原则:

  1. 始终先预览后删除:使用对比界面确认每对重复图片
  2. 启用回收站保护:确保删除操作可恢复
  3. 建立备份习惯:重要文件定期备份到外部存储
  4. 使用测试模式:先在小型文件夹测试设置

🔍 常见问题与解决方案

常见问题解决

Q:扫描速度太慢怎么办?A:尝试以下优化方法:

  1. 限制扫描的图片尺寸
  2. 排除不必要的文件夹
  3. 增加系统内存
  4. 使用SSD硬盘

Q:如何避免误删重要图片?A:建议采取以下措施:

  1. 启用回收站保护功能
  2. 重要文件提前备份
  3. 使用预览功能确认
  4. 设置合理的相似度阈值

Q:支持哪些图片格式?A:AntiDupl.NET支持20多种常见图片格式,包括JPEG、PNG、GIF、BMP、TIFF、WebP、PSD、HEIF、AVIF、JXL等。

Q:如何处理RAW格式图片?A:软件支持常见RAW格式,但建议优先保留RAW文件,删除重复的JPEG预览文件。

📈 最佳实践与维护建议

定期清理计划

建议清理频率:

  • 个人用户:每月一次
  • 摄影师:每次拍摄项目完成后
  • 设计师:每个项目结束后

清理步骤:

  1. 备份重要文件
  2. 运行AntiDupl.NET扫描
  3. 预览并确认重复项
  4. 执行清理操作
  5. 验证清理结果

文件命名规范

推荐命名规则:

  • 使用日期+描述的方式:20240605_家庭聚会.jpg
  • 避免使用通用名称:如IMG_001.jpg
  • 添加项目前缀:项目名称_文件描述.jpg

🛡️ 安全使用指南

数据保护措施

重要提醒:

  1. 启用回收站功能:避免永久删除重要文件
  2. 定期备份原始文件:使用外部硬盘或云存储
  3. 验证清理结果:删除前预览确认
  4. 保留重要版本:保留不同尺寸或用途的副本

批量处理安全指南

推荐的处理流程:

  1. 预览确认:在对比界面仔细查看重复图片
  2. 质量评估:比较图片的分辨率、清晰度、色彩
  3. 批量选择:使用Shift或Ctrl键多选相似图片
  4. 智能处理
    • 删除低质量版本
    • 移动到备份文件夹
    • 重命名保留最佳版本

批量操作快捷键:

  • Ctrl+A:全选当前分组
  • Delete:删除选中文件到回收站
  • Ctrl+Z:撤销上一步操作
  • F2:重命名选中文件

💡 总结与展望

AntiDupl.NET不仅仅是一个图片去重工具,更是数字资产管理的重要组件。通过智能识别重复图片,它帮助你:

  1. 释放存储空间:清理不必要的重复文件,最高可节省30%空间
  2. 提高工作效率:快速找到所需图片,减少搜索时间
  3. 优化备份流程:减少备份数据量,节省云存储成本
  4. 保持文件整洁:建立有序的图片库,提升工作愉悦度

无论你是普通用户想要整理个人相册,还是专业人士需要管理大量图片素材,AntiDupl.NET都能提供强大的支持。其开源特性保证了软件的透明性和可定制性,而活跃的社区则持续改进和优化功能。

立即行动,开始你的图片清理之旅!从今天开始,告别重复图片的烦恼,享受整洁有序的数字生活。记住,定期清理是保持数字健康的好习惯,而AntiDupl.NET就是你最得力的助手。

未来展望:

  • 支持更多图片格式
  • 集成云存储支持
  • 增加AI智能识别功能
  • 开发移动端应用

数字生活的整洁从消除重复开始,AntiDupl.NET助你轻松实现这一目标。

【免费下载链接】AntiDuplA program to search similar and defect pictures on the disk项目地址: https://gitcode.com/gh_mirrors/an/AntiDupl

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/1006555/

相关文章:

  • Typora自动编号插件:彻底解决文档编号难题的完整指南
  • 国产化项目实战:手把手教你为若依(Ruoyi-Vue)系统剥离Redis依赖(附完整代码)
  • 3G/LTE PDU安全处理实战:从协议原理到NXP SEC硬件加速实现
  • 当面核验材质成色,2026 合肥放心的首饰回收商家 - 讯息早知道
  • 全网最全!二分查找的两种核心模板详解
  • 工业大模型应用指南:小白程序员必备,收藏学习助你起飞!
  • Umi-OCR终极指南:3分钟掌握免费开源的离线OCR工具,开启高效文字识别新时代
  • M68000处理器指令集与寻址模式:CISC架构的经典设计解析
  • 2026重庆成人学历提升机构实力排行榜:翼程教育领跑,市面Top5深度测评 - 商业科技观察
  • 抖音批量下载技术揭秘:从零构建高效无水印内容采集系统
  • 3步解锁微信聊天记录永久保存:WeChatMsg让珍贵对话永不丢失
  • Basalt在实际机器人项目中的应用:ROS集成与部署实践
  • USB-Disk-Ejector:告别Windows USB设备弹出难题的终极解决方案
  • 揭阳市 黄金回收合规商家及传家黄金实地测评 - 靖昱黄金回收
  • 如何高效管理Switch游戏文件:NSC_BUILDER实用指南
  • CANN/asc-devkit数学API示例介绍
  • 2026工艺金饰估价避亏技巧,青岛五家回收商铺实地亲测分享 - 讯息早知道
  • 性能拉满 OpenClaw 小龙虾 Win10 专属优化部署指南(包含安装包)
  • 5分钟彻底清理Mac应用残留:开源清理神器Pearcleaner终极指南
  • Power BI三大核心组件(Power Query/Pivot/View)到底怎么用?一个完整的数据分析流程拆解
  • 多核音频处理器引脚复用与系统设计实战解析
  • 英雄联盟回放播放神器:ROFL-Player终极使用指南
  • 2026 年沈阳智慧门店系统/收银系统/综合实力评测推荐:旺鑫电子本地服务能力全行业适配遥遥领先 - 资讯速览
  • 2025最简单IDM激活教程:永久免费解锁下载神器终极指南
  • zsh-async测试与质量保证:编写可靠的异步脚本
  • 如何一键清理Windows 11系统臃肿?Win11Debloat终极优化指南
  • 别只看足金!你的18K金、铂金、旧金条都能卖钱:聊城全品类回收指南 - 润富黄金回收
  • Cursor Pro破解工具终极指南:3分钟实现AI编程助手永久免费使用
  • 2026江苏电气成套与配电系统十大品牌:汉发电气实力领跑,一站式电力工程解决方案优选 - 安互工业信息
  • ReadCat小说阅读器:5个步骤打造你的纯净数字书房